I knew I had this somewhere....I haven't tried it, but thought I would share. If anyone tries it, please post!!!!! The orange peel-erasing properties of coffee grounds are well known. But slimming specialists at the nation's top spas have discovered that combining coffee grounds with sea salt doubles the cellulite-smoothing perks. The reason: Caffeine is a diuretic that pulls excess water from skin, creating a smoother appearance immediately. And sea salt actually works to heal cellulite since the salt's large granules exfoliate dead cells on the skin's surface, allowing the salt's minerals (including calcium and potassium) to easily penetrate the lymph channels beneath skin. There, the minerals boost flow of lymph to clear blockages that trap fluid and toxins and cause skin to pucker. Mix your own: mix 4oz (EACH) sea salt, finely ground coffee beans and sesame oil. In shower, massage into damp skin using long, firm, semicircular movements. Leave on for 5min, avoiding standing directly under showerhead. Repeat three times per week. |
